I bought and installed a 28hrs, 3 cylinder Beta-Marine in San Diego. Phillip at Marine Man, the dealer was very helpfull with advice. Especially since this was the first time I had attempted something like this. I was able to complete the installation, remounting and all but I did get help aligning the shaft since alignment is so critical. After installation the engine started right away with no surprises or problems and now has @ 60 hours of use. I did this myself for the experience and it was worthwhile. I could install or replace another much quicker. However, there is some drudgery involved and I would use Phillip, the dealer to install another just to avoid the work. The engine works great. The oil change
pump is awesome and even the manual
fuel priming
pump shows great engineering. This engine pushes a 20'000lb displacement sailboat at hull speed with no problen and @ 2100rpm, the
fuel burn is about 1/2 gallon/hour.
